Stormbringer was fantastic. It's this whole tale about Thunderwing working on the development of the Pretender technology that is outlawed by Megatron but he does it anyway, and then becomes wildly insane and more or less an unstoppable engine of devastation. It's awesome. And a bunch of non-usual TFs ended up in it, like the Decepticon pretenders and the Technobots and I think Dogfight and a Throttlebot or two.

Insurgent wrote:Tracks appeared directly beside Blaster in the same scene. (I assume it was Tracks. Blue, wings on shoulders, two missle/gun things above his head. Looked like him). It was the scene where Spotlight first goes to deliver the message from Prowl to Prime. Blaster is sitting in teh background and Tracks is standing beside him. I also noticed Huffer walking about in one scene later one (those arms are unmistakable).
Trypticon also made a cameo in a flashback to the first fight against Thunderwing. Omega Supreme was in it as well. So cityformers have appeared, though very briefly.
